Install Support Brackets
NOTE: Attach curtains to the air conditioner before placing the air
conditioner in window.
1. Mark bracket location
Attach the sill angle brackets to the support brackets with 1/2"
screws, at head bolts, and locknuts as shown. Hand tighten
screws loosely to accommodate changes that may be required
later in installation.
2. Assemble brackets

1. Position air conditioner in window
Using two or more people, place the air conditioner into the
window opening so the bottom of the air conditioner frame is
against the window sill.

Attach the support brackets (with sill angle brackets attached)
to the bottom of the cabinet with 1/2" screws and locknuts as
shown. Tighten all six bolts securely.
